    The big issue with these ARC cards is that they require a CPU/Mainboard combination that supports ReBAR/SAM, so these cards perform terribly on older CPUs (anything before Ryzen 3000 or Intel 10th gen). So they are not a good pick to slot into old/cheap workstation PCs you grab off of ebay. ETA tested on a Ryzen 7000 so this is not at all comparable to how this would run for example on an old intel 4000 series CPU. Please beware when looking for a low profile GPU for these older PCs!

    The A380 should have been a good buy for older systems, but thanks to needing Re-Bar, not so much. I really think it was a bad idea for Intel to develop Arc around Re-Bar. It would have opened them up to A LOT more buyers. The A380 is about on par with a 1650, which are selling for around $150 on the used market. At $100 this would be a no brainer for those people. It is worth noting that Re-Bar can be enabled on older systems, but it requires flashing a modified BIOS to your system... so it's not for the faint of heart, but it is an option.
    For people with older systems, the 1650 or the 4060 (if you have enough power) are the best options right now. The A2000 would be as well if it weren't currently selling for over $300 on the used market, and at that point, just buy the 4060. If they came back down to around $250, I'd call it a viable option again. The "new" 3050 6GB might be an interesting option when it comes out if they sell it at the right price.
